HMRC online services: new login screen for individuals
HMRC have changed the login screen for individuals accessing HMRC online services. This change appears to have created concern among some taxpayers, so we are sharing the following with permission from HMRC.
As of 10 November, individuals are being presented with the screen below before they can enter their log in credentials to access HMRC online services:
Our understanding of the available options is:

Government Gateway - the existing login method for existing users of HMRC services, requiring a 12 digit user ID and password.

GOV.UK One Login - the planned replacement for Government Gateway. One Login isn't currently used by HMRC, but allows access to a limited number of other GOV.UK services. Individuals with a One Login account who need to access HMRC online services will be redirected to log in using a Government Gateway account instead for the time being.
- Create new sign in details - new users who haven't accessed HMRC online services before will need to set up a Government Gateway account.
The above reflects the ATT's understanding as at the date of publishing shown, but HMRC screens and systems may be subject to change.
Further information provided by HMRC:
"HMRC have changed their sign-in page to introduce an additional option: GOV.UK One Login, alongside the existing Government Gateway. This is part of HMRC’s preparation for moving to GOV.UK One Login, a secure, modern sign-in system that will eventually replace Government Gateway.
Customers will not be able to create a GOV.UK One Login at this point and customers currently cannot sign in to HMRC using an existing GOV.UK One Login created for a different government service – these options are only available to allow HMRC to prepare, by testing the new screen and observing behaviour.
Customers should continue to sign-in with their Government Gateway sign-in details like they normally do. If customers try to sign in with a GOV.UK One Login, they will be redirected to the Government Gateway sign-in page.
Key points to remember:
- No immediate action is required: Customers should continue using their Government Gateway sign-in details as usual.
- Selecting GOV.UK One Login will redirect back to Government Gateway for now.
- Customers cannot create a GOV.UK One Login for HMRC services yet.
- Customers cannot sign in to HMRC using an existing GOV.UK One Login created for a different government service
